Output f0620df310a314655c724579c40af422440e9053913f2b1e76fbb6a235902d7f:1

value
16034780
script pubkey
OP_0 OP_PUSHBYTES_20 e88f05f3aa29736d3c6b855225afd5c5e65b6e96
address
ltc1qaz8stua299ek60rts4fztt74chn9km5kk005qp
transaction
f0620df310a314655c724579c40af422440e9053913f2b1e76fbb6a235902d7f
spent
true